If you are running Ubuntu, it is strongly suggested to use a package manager like aptitude or synaptic to download and install packages, instead of doing so manually via this website.

You should be able to use any of the listed mirrors by adding a line to your /etc/apt/sources.list like this:

deb http:// jammy main universe

Replacing with the mirror in question.

You can download the requested file from the pool/universe/l/lua-cjson/ subdirectory at any of these sites:

Note that in some browsers you will need to tell your browser you want the file saved to a file. For example, in Firefox or Mozilla, you should hold the Shift key when you click on the URL.
